ACCESSIBILITY STATEMENT
ZEAD BULSTRAD VIENNA INSURANCE GROUP is committed to ensuring the accessibility of the Company website https://www.bulstrad.bg and its mobile applications in accordance with Art. 58(c) of the Electronic Government Act (EGA) (suppl. SG 102/ 31 Dec. 2019) and Art. 39 and 39(a) of the Ordinance on the General Requirements for Information Systems, Registers, and Electronic Administrative Services (amend. and suppl. SG 4/14 Jan. 2020) on creation of a model accessibility statement in compliance with the technical standard of the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ines 2.1 (WCAG 2.1).
This Accessibility Statement applies to the Company website https://www.bulstrad.bg, as well as its mobile applications.
Compliance status
The Company website at https://www.bulstrad.bg and its mobile applications comply partially with the technical standard of the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ines 2.1 (WCAG 2.1), on account of the inconsistencies and exceptions listed below.
Inaccessible content
Despite our best efforts to ensure comprehensive accessibility, it is possible that some parts of the content may not be fully accessible due to the following reasons:
- Some uploaded files (old PDF documents, scanned images) may not be fully accessible for screen reader devices;
- Some video materials may not have captions.
- Partial compliance with the technical standard of WCAG 2.1: described in detail in Annex 1 and 2;
- Disproportionate burden: not applicable;
- Content that does not fall within the scope of applicable legislation: not applicable.

Enforcement procedure
Pursuant to Art. 58(1) of EGA and in accordance with its internal rules, the Company has established the following procedure for reviewing reports on accessibility issues:
Reports may be submitted at the offices of Company, through the contact form for clients on the Company website, through social media, or at the Registry desk in the Head Office of the Company. The report shall be examined by the competent units of the Company, with provision of response to the client within 30 days in accordance with the means of communication selected by the client when the report was filed, as follows:
1. Email; 2. On paper, delivered to the person through an office of the Company and/or by certified return receipt mail to an address specified by the client, with a reference number from the Registry desk of the Company; 3. Over the phone, through a Call Center or a company office. Complaints in accordance with the procedure under Art. 58(d)(2) of EGA on a failure to comply with the accessibility requirements should be submitted to the attention of the Chairperson of the Electronic Government State Agency (EGSA) at the following address:
6 Gen. Yosif V. Gurko Str., 1000 Sofia
Tel.: +359 (2) 949 2040
Email: mail@e-gov.bg
Complaints may be filed in the following ways:
- Via email: mail@e-gov.bg, with subject line: “Complaint on website accessibility violation”;
- At the Registry Department of EGSA on 6 Gen. Yosif V. Gurko Str., Sofia;
- Via regular mail, sending the letter to the agency address at: 6 Gen. Yosif V. Gurko Str., 1000 Sofia.
